About the Washington State Radiological Society
Mission
The Washington State Radiological Society advances radiology and radiologists to promote the highest standards of quality, safety and public health.
Vision
As leaders in the practice of radiology, WSRS and its members are at the forefront of healthcare delivery, demonstrating daily that radiology matters.
The Washington State Radiological Society (WSRS) is a thriving, diverse, community of more than 800 radiology professionals throughout Washington State. Members include diagnostic radiologists, interventional radiologists, radiation oncologists, nuclear medicine specialists and medical physicists. They work in private practice, hospital- or system-based practices and academia.
The Society is active on the state and national levels in legislative and regulatory advocacy. For more information about the society’s advocacy initiatives, visit our Regulatory Affairs page.
WSRS members actively contribute to the leadership and initiatives of the American College of Radiology (of which WSRS is a state chapter), and other national radiology professional associations.
